James also played in movies Menace II Society & Gridlock'd. Samuel Jackson killed him in Menace II Society because James owed Samuel some money & James refused to pay him. Gridlock'd movie starrs 2Pac, Tim Roth, Thandie Newton. James character in that movie was a supervisor at a unemployment office i believe. I remember 2Pac got smart with him about somethin. He also played in Ghosts Of Mississippi movie as Whoopi Goldberg's husband. He played in Bulworth movie with Warren Beatty & Halle Berry. Isaiah Washington was also in that. James played in How Stella Got Her Groove Back movie with Angela Bassett. I think he was Suzanne Douglas's husband in that movie.

Isaiah probably would have kept his job if he didn't mess it all up it up by saying at the Golden Globes "No, I did not call T.R. (Knight) a [homosexual slur that begins with the letter f]!" when the cast and Shonda Rhimes were at the podium. Shonda just stood there and smiled and looked like a deer caught in headlights. Isaiah was either looking to revisit the matter, start a fight or was trying to defend himself but whatever the case, even just uttering the f-word at the Golden Globes was a stupid movie. It was embarrassing for the cast, T.R. specifically, and Isaiah embarrassed himself. The show had no choice but to fire him.
It looked like they were trying to contain the behind-the-scenes drama but Isaiah chose to put it out there. |
